detect-virt: add message at debug level
Normal users do not have permissions to access /proc/1/root, so 'systemd-detect-virt -r' fails, but the output, even at debug level is cryptic: $ SYSTEMD_LOG_LEVEL=debug build/systemd-detect-virt -r Failed to check for chroot() environment: Permission denied Let's make this a bit easier to figure out: $ SYSTEMD_LOG_LEVEL=debug build/systemd-detect-virt -r Cannot stat /proc/1/root: Permission denied Failed to check for chroot() environment: Permission denied I looked over other users of files_same(), and I think in general the message at debug level is OK for them too.
